The WORKPRO Half Round Steel Rasps Wood Carvers Hand Tool combines precision engineering with ergonomic design for efficient shaping and smoothing of metal, wood, and plastic. Featuring a durable steel blade and a slip-resistant plastic handle, this tool meets UL safety standards, ensuring reliability in diverse workshop environments.
Feature | Specification | Benefit |
---|---|---|
Material | High-speed steel blade, plastic handle | Maintains sharpness; lightweight comfort |
Handle Design | Round plastic with anti-slip grip | Reduces fatigue during prolonged use |
Blade Type | Half-round and round file configurations | Versatile for flat or curved surfaces |
Certification | UL Listed | Ensures compliance with safety standards |
Application | Wood carving, metal shaping, edge smoothing | Precision work on hard or delicate materials |

With its half-round profile and sharp teeth, this rasp excels in sculpting intricate details in woodcarving projects. The round file variant ensures smooth edges on curved metal parts, while the lightweight plastic handle allows for controlled, fatigue-free use.
Parameter | Base Model | Advanced Model | Pro Model |
---|---|---|---|
Blade Hardness (HRC) | 62 | 65 (+5%) | 68 (+10%) |
Tooth Spacing | Coarse (0.8mm) | Medium (0.6mm) | Fine (0.4mm) |
Handle Durability | Standard plastic | Reinforced polymer | Heat-resistant alloy |
Weight | 250g | 230g (-8%) | 210g (-16%) |
